The nearest major airport is Inverness Airport (INV), approximately 40 minutes by car from Loch Ness, with regular domestic and some international flights.
Choose charming Highland lodges, countryside bed & breakfasts, or cozy guesthouses nearby for an authentic stay.
Combine your visit with a boat tour on Loch Ness, explore Urquhart Castle ruins, or hike the Great Glen Way trails.
